An egg-cellent way to start the week! In teams, the Summer School Stars will compete to keep their egg safe at all costs.

Can you help your egg safely across a bridge?

Survive an invasion from your rival egg teams?

Make a parachute to save your egg from some dizzy heights?

These activities will help with teamwork, communication skills, enhance critical thinking and test creativity.

Sporting activities with a twist!

Think of it as...The Crystal Maze mixed with the Olympics.

Could you conquer a maze of obstacles blindfolded?

Have you ever played a gigantic game of The Floor is Lava?

The ultimate test of teamwork that will see one team crowned The United Games champions. Testing both physical and mental agility, our games with guarantee fun and laughter.

It wouldn't be a Spotlight Summer School without a showcase of talent.

Exploring any talent the Summer Stars have to offer, it is the perfect chance to share strengths and learn new skills.

Could you teach someone to juggle?

Show them some amazing football skills?

Run an art class?

Whatever your special talent, this is your opportunity to share it with your future friends.
